AIM: To determine the underlying mechanisms of action and influence of Xiaotan Sanjie(XTSJ) decoction on gastric cancer stem-like cells(GCSCs). METHODS: The gastric cancer cell line MKN-45 line was selected and sorted by FACS using the cancer stem cell marker CD44; the stemness of these cells was checked in our previous study. In an in vitro study, the expression of Notch-1, Hes1, Vascular endothelial growth factor(VEGF), and Ki-67 in both CD44-positive gastric cancer stem-like cells(GCSCs) and CD44-negative cells was measured by Western blot. The effect of XTSJ serum on cell viability and on the above markers was measured by MTT assay and Western blot, respectively. In an in vivo study, the ability to induce angiogenesis and maintenance of GCSCs in CD44-positive-MKN-45- and CD44-negative-engrafted mice were detected by immunohistochemical staining using markers for CD34 and CD44, respectively. The role of XTSJ decoction in regulating the expression of Notch-1, Hes1, VEGF and Ki-67 was measured by Western blot and real-time polymerase chain reaction.RESULTS: CD44+ GCSCs showed more cell proliferation and VEGF secretion than CD44-negative cells in vitro, which were accompanied by the high expression of Notch-1 and Hes1 and positively associated with tumor growth(GCSCs vs CD44-negative cells, 2.72 ± 0.25 vs 1.46 ± 0.16, P < 0.05) and microvessel density(MVD)(GCSCs vs CD44-negative cells, 8.15 ± 0.42 vs 3.83 ± 0.49, P < 0.001) in vivo. XTSJ decoction inhibited the viability of both cell types in a dose-dependent manner in vitro. Specifically, a significant difference in the medium-(82.87% ± 6.53%) and high-dose XTSJ groups(77.43% ± 7.34%) was detected at 24 h in the CD44+ GCSCs group compared with the saline group(95.42% ± 5.76%) and the low-dose XTSJ group(90.74% ± 6.57%)(P < 0.05). However, the efficacy of XTSJ decoction was reduced in the CD44- groups; significant differences were only detected in the high-dose XTSJ group at 48 h(78.57% ± 6.94%) and 72 h(72.12% ± 7.68%) when compared with the other CD44- groups(P < 0.05). Notably, these differences were highly consistent with the Notch-1, Hes1, VEGF and Ki-67 expression in these cells. Similarly, in vivo, XTSJ decoction inhibited tumor growth in a dose-dependent manner. A significant difference was observed in the medium(1.76 ± 0.15) and high-dose XTSJ(1.33 ± 0.081) groups compared with the GCSCs control group(2.72 ± 0.25) and the low-dose XTSJ group(2.51 ± 0.25)(P < 0.05). We also detected a remarkable decrease of MVD in the medium-(7.10 ± 0.60) and high-dose XTSJ(5.99 ± 0.47) groups compared with the GCSC control group(8.15 ± 0.42) and the low-dose XTSJ group(8.14 ± 0.46)(P < 0.05). Additionally, CD44 expression was decreased in these groups [medium-(4.43 ± 0.45) and high-dose XTSJ groups(3.56 ± 0.31) vs the GCSC control(5.96 ± 0.46) and low dose XTSJ groups(5.91 ± 0.38)](P < 0.05). The significant differences in Notch-1, Hes1, VEGF and Ki-67 expression highly mirrored the results of XTSJ decoction in inhibiting tumor growth, MVD and CD44 expression.CONCLUSION: Notch-1 may play an important role in regulating the proliferation of GCSCs; XTSJ decoction could attenuate tumor angiogenesis, at least partially, by inhibiting Notch-1. 展开更多

AIM:To investigate the efficacy and potential mechanism of Xiaotan Tongfu granules(XTTF)in stress ulcers.METHODS:One hundred sixty rats were randomly divided into 4 groups(n=10)as follows:the model group(MP group),the control group(CP group),the ranitidine group(RP group)and the XTTF granule group(XP group).Rats in the MP group received no drugs,rats in the CP group received 0.2 mL of a 0.9%sodium chloride solution via oral gavage,and rats in the RP and XP groups received the same volume of ranitidine(50 mg/kg)or XTTF granule(4.9 g/kg).The cold-restraint stress model was applied to induce stress ulcers after 7 consecutive days of drug administration.Afterwards,rats were sacrificed at 0,3,6 and24 h.Gastric pH was measured by a precise pH meter;gastric emptying rate(GER)was measured by using a methylcellulose test meal;myeloperoxidase activity(MPO),macrophage migration inhibitory factor(MIF),proliferating cell nuclear antigen(PCNA),and heat shock protein 70(HSP70)were measured by immunohistochemical staining;and mucosal cell apoptosis was measured by transferase dUTP nick end labeling.RESULTS:In the cold-restraint stress model,the development of stress ulcers peaked at 3 h and basically regressed after 24 h.Gastric lesions were significantly different in the RP and XP groups at each time point.Interestingly,although this index was much lower in the RP group than in the XP group immediately following stress induction(7.00±1.10 vs 10.00±1.79,P<0.05.Concerning gastric pH,between the RP and XP groups,we detected a statistically significant difference immediately after stress induction(0 h:4.56±0.47 vs 3.34±0.28,P<0.05)but not at any of the subsequent time points.For GER,compared to the RP group,GER was remarkably elevated in the XP group because a statistically significant difference was detected(3 h:46.84±2.70 vs 61.16±5.12,P<0.05;6 h:60.96±6.71 vs 73.41±6.16,P<0.05;24 h:77.47±3.17 vs 91.31±4.34,P<0.05).With respect to MPO and MIF,comparisons between the RP and XP groups revealed statistically significant differences at 3 h(MPO:18.94±1.20 vs 13.51±0.89,P<0.05;MIF:150.67±9.85 vs 122.17±5.67,P<0.05)and 6 h(MPO:13.22±1.54 vs 8.83±0.65,P<0.05;MIF:135.50±9.46 vs 109.83±6.40,P<0.05).With regard to HSP70,HSP70 expression was significantly increased in the RP and XP groups at 3 and 6 h compared to the MP and CP groups.In addition,comparing the RP and XP groups also showed statistically significant differences at 3 and 6 h.The expression of PCNA was higher in the RP and XP groups 3 h after stress induction.Between these two groups,small but statistically significant differences were observed at all of the time points(3 h:69.50±21.52 vs 79.33±15.68,P<0.05;6 h:107.83±4.40 vs 121.33±5.71,P<0.05;24 h:125.33±5.65 vs 128.50±14.49,P<0.05)except 0 h.With regard to apoptosis,the apoptotic activity in the RP and XP groups was significantly different from that in the MP and CP groups.The XP group exhibited a higher inhibition of cell apoptosis than the RP group at3 h(232.58±24.51 vs 174.46±10.35,P<0.05)and6 h(164.74±18.31 vs 117.71±12.08,P<0.05).CONCLUSION:The Xiaotan Tongfu granule was demonstrated to be similar to ranitidine in preventing stress ulcers.It exhibited multiple underlying mechanisms and deserves further study. 展开更多

Therapy-related acute myeloid leukemia(t-AML) refers to a heterogeneous group of myeloid neoplasms that develop in patients following extensive exposure to either cytotoxic agents or radiation.The development of t-AML has been reported following treatment of cancers ranging from hematological malignancies to solid tumors; however, to our knowledge, t-AML has never been reported following treatment of gastric cancer.In this study, we report the development of t-acute promyelocytic leukemia in a cT 4N1M0 gastric cancer patient after an approximate 44 mo latency period following treatment with 4 cycles of oxaliplatin(OXP)(85 mg/m2 on day 1) plus capecitabine(1250 mg/m2 orally twice daily on days 1-14) in combination with recombinant human granulocyte-colony stimulating factor treatment.Karyotype analysis of the patient revealed 46,XY,t(15;17)(q22;q21)[15]/46,idem,-9,+add(9)(p22)[2]/46,XY[3], which, according to previous studies, includes some "favorable" genetic abnormalities.The patient was then treated with all-trans retinoic acid(ATRA, 25 mg/m2/d) plus arsenic trioxide(ATO, 10 mg/d) and attained complete remission.Our case illuminated the role of certain cytotoxic agents in the induction of t-AML following gastric cancer treatment.We recommend instituting a mandatory additional evaluation for patients undergoing these therapies in the future. 展开更多

Assembly of the top-down graphene units mostly results in 3D porous structure with randomly organized pores.The direct bottom-up synthesis of macroscopic 2D graphene sheets with organized pores are long sought in materials chemistry field,but rarely achieved.Herein,we present a self-catalysisassisted bottom-up route usingL-glutamic acid and iron chloride as starting materials for the fabrication of the millimeter-sized few-layer graphene sheets with aligned porous channels parallel to the 2D direction.The amino-and carboxyl-functional groups inL-glutamic acid can coordinate with iron cations,thus allowing an atomic dispersion of iron cations.The pyrolysis thus initiated the growth of graphene catalyzed by in-situ generated iron nanoparticles,and a dynamic flow of iron nanoparticles eventually led to the formation of millimeter-sized few-layer graphene sheets with aligned channels(60-85 nm in diameter).Used as anodes in lithium-ion batteries,these graphene sheets showed a good rate capability(142 m A h g^(-1) at 2 A g^(-1))and high capacity retention of 93%at 2 A g^(-1) after 1200 cycles.Kinetic analysis revealed that lithium ions storage was dominated by diffusion behavior and capacitive behavior together,in that graphene sheets with aligned channels could accelerate electron transfer and shorten lithium ions transport pathway.This work provides a novel approach to prepare unique porous graphene materials with specific structure for energy storage. 展开更多

Objective:Analyzing the symptom characteristics of Coronavirus Disease 2019(COVID-19)to improve control and prevention.Methods:Using the Baidu Index Platform(http://index.baidu.com)and the website of Chinese Center for Disease Control and Prevention as data resources to obtain the search volume(SV)of keywords for symptoms associated with COVID-19 from January 1 to February 20 in each year from 2017 to 2020 and the epidemic data in Hubei province and the other top 9 impacted provinces in China.Data of 2020 were compared with those of the previous three years.Data of Hubei province were compared with those of the other 9 provinces.The differences and characteristics of the SV of COVID-19-related symptoms,and the correlations between the SV of COVID-19 and the number of newly confirmed/suspected cases were analyzed.The lag ef-fects were discussed.Results:Comparing the SV from January 1,2020 to February 20,2020 with those for the same period of the previous three years,Hubei’s SV for cough,fever,diarrhea,chest tightness,dys-pnea,and other symptoms were significantly increased.The total SV of lower respiratory symptoms was significantly higher than that of upper respiratory symptoms(P<0.001).The SV of COVID-19 in Hubei province was significantly correlated with the number of newly confirmed/suspected cases(rconfirmed Z 0.723,rsuspected Z 0.863,both p<0.001).The results of the distributed lag model suggested that the patients who searched relevant symptoms on the Internet may begin to see doctors in 2e3 days later and be confirmed in 3e4 days later.Conclusion:The total SV of lower respiratory symptoms was higher than that of upper respira-tory symptoms,and the SV of diarrhea also increased significantly.It warned us to pay atten-tion to not only the symptoms of the lower respiratory tract but also the gastrointestinal symptoms,especially diarrhea in patients with COVID-19.Internet search behavior had a pos-itive correlation with the number of newly confirmed/suspected cases,suggesting that big data has an important role in the early warning of infectious diseases. 展开更多
